What Are the Legal Penalties for Issuing a Hoax Bomb Threat in India?

Answer By law4u team

Issuing a hoax bomb threat is treated as a serious offense under Indian law, as it creates panic, disrupts public order, and wastes essential resources. The legal consequences for such acts are outlined under various statutes, including criminal law provisions and laws related to public safety.

Relevant Legal Provisions

  • Indian Penal Code (IPC), 1860:
    • Section 505(1)(b): Covers statements causing public alarm, punishable by up to 3 years of imprisonment, a fine, or both.
    • Section 507: Criminal intimidation through anonymous communication can lead to 2 years of imprisonment in addition to the punishment for intimidation.
    • Section 182: Making a false report to public servants with intent to cause harm can result in imprisonment of up to 6 months or a fine.
  • Unlawful Activities (Prevention) Act, 1967 (UAPA): If the threat creates a perception of terrorism, the act may be invoked, leading to more severe penalties.
  • Disaster Management Act, 2005: For creating panic that disrupts emergency services, penalties include imprisonment of up to 1 year or a fine.

Legal Consequences and Punishment

  • Imprisonment: Depending on the law invoked, the person may face jail time ranging from 6 months to 7 years or more for severe cases.
  • Monetary Fines: Courts may impose fines to deter such behavior and compensate for wasted resources.
  • Criminal Record: A conviction results in a permanent criminal record, which can affect future employment and travel opportunities.
  • Detention Without Bail: In cases where UAPA is invoked, the accused may face prolonged detention without bail.

Summary

Issuing a hoax bomb threat is a criminal offense under Indian law with severe legal consequences, including imprisonment, fines, and long-term impacts on the offender's record. Depending on the gravity, laws like the IPC, UAPA, and the Disaster Management Act may apply.
